Streamlining Diagnostics: AI for Efficient Repairs
Motorcycle repair shops can revolutionize their diagnostics process and significantly enhance operational efficiency with AI solutions. Artificial intelligence algorithms have the capability to analyze vast amounts of data from various sources, including sensor readings, historical maintenance records, and manufacturer guidelines, to pinpoint potential issues in a motorcycle’s performance or structure. By leveraging these AI-driven insights, mechanics can streamline their diagnostic procedures, reducing the time spent on troubleshooting.
This technology enables them to make more accurate and informed decisions, ensuring that repairs are conducted effectively from the outset. As a result, AI solutions for improving motorcycle repair workflows lead to cost savings, faster turnaround times, and ultimately, happier customers.
Predictive Maintenance: Reducing Downtime with AI
Motorcycle repair shops can greatly benefit from implementing AI solutions, particularly in predictive maintenance. By utilizing machine learning algorithms, these intelligent systems can analyze vast amounts of data to predict equipment failures before they occur. This proactive approach significantly reduces downtime for both machines and mechanics, ensuring a more efficient workflow.
Predictive Maintenance AI tools monitor motorcycle components’ performance, temperature, vibration, and other key metrics in real-time. Through advanced analytics, these tools identify patterns indicative of potential issues, allowing service technicians to take prompt action. This not only extends the lifespan of machinery but also enhances overall shop productivity, ensuring that motorcycle owners receive reliable, timely, and cost-effective repairs.
Enhancing Safety: AI in Motorcycle Workshop Operations
Incorporating AI solutions into motorcycle repair shop operations significantly enhances safety and efficiency across various stages of the workflow. By leveraging machine learning algorithms, these tools can analyze intricate components and identify potential issues with greater accuracy than human inspection alone. This proactive approach to maintenance reduces the risk of overlooked defects, which can lead to catastrophic failures during operation.
Moreover, AI-driven systems streamline processes like inventory management and parts replacement by providing real-time data insights. They optimize stock levels, predict part wear and tear, and offer precise recommendations for replacements, minimizing downtime caused by waiting for supplies or misdiagnosed repairs. This results in safer motorcycles, more efficient workshops, and ultimately, improved customer satisfaction.
